Taking that reference is only possible once the device has been initialised, which took place only when it was registered. Split this in two, and initialise the device when the media device is allocated. Don't propagate the effects of these changes to drivers yet, we want to expose media_device refcounting with media_device_get() and media_device_put() functions first.
